Hot Topic buying Geeknet for about $117.3 million

The retailer Hot Topic is buying the parent company of ThinkGeek and ThinkGeek Solutions for about $117.3 million.

ThinkGeek sells clothing, toys, gadgets and other products mostly based on popular movies, television shows and brands with “geek” appeal. That includes “Star Trek,” “The Big Bang Theory,” “Star Wars” and the Marvel brand.

ThinkGeek Solutions is a distributor of video-game themed merchandise through licensed web stores.

Hot Topic Inc. will pay $17.50 per Geeknet share. That’s more than double the company’s Friday closing price of $7.90.

The companies put the transaction’s total value at approximately $122 million.

Shares of Geeknet Inc., which is based in Fairfax, Virginia, more than doubled, rising $9.19 to $17.09 on morning trading Tuesday.

Privately held Hot Topic, based in Los Angeles, has more than 650 stores in the U.S. and Canada. Geeknet will become a Hot Topic subsidiary.
